1. Spinach and Feta Pies

This classic dish is easy to make with gluten-free phyllo dough.

Ingredients:
  • 1 package of gluten-free phyllo dough
  • 2 cups fresh spinach, chopped
  • 1 cup feta cheese, crumbled
  • 1 onion, diced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).
  2. In a skillet, heat olive oil and sauté the onion until translucent.
  3. Add the spinach, cooking until wilted. Remove from heat and stir in feta cheese. Season with salt and pepper.
  4. Lay out a sheet of gluten-free phyllo dough and brush with olive oil. Layer a few more sheets on top, brushing with oil each time.
  5. Place a spoonful of the spinach and feta mixture at one end of the dough and roll it up into a log shape.
  6. Place the rolled pie on a baking sheet and brush with olive oil.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until golden brown.

2. Fruit Strudel

This sweet dessert is perfect for using up fruits in your kitchen.

Ingredients:
  • 1 package of gluten-free phyllo dough
  • 2 cups mixed fruits (apples, berries, etc.)
  • 1/4 cup sugar
  • 1 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
Instructions:
  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. In a bowl, mix the fruits with sugar, cinnamon, and lemon juice.
  3. Lay out a sheet of gluten-free phyllo dough, brushing with melted butter. Repeat with 3-4 more layers.
  4. Spread the fruit mixture along one edge of the dough and roll it up tightly.
  5. Place on a baking sheet, brush with butter, and bake for 30-35 minutes until golden.

Cooking Tips for Gluten-Free Phyllo Dough

Using gluten-free phyllo dough can be slightly different than using traditional phyllo. Here are some tips to ensure success:

  • Keep it Covered: Gluten-free phyllo dough dries out quickly. Always keep unused sheets covered with a damp cloth.
  • Work Quickly: When assembling your dishes, work quickly to prevent the dough from drying out.
  • Use Plenty of Oil or Butter: Brushing the dough with oil or butter is essential for achieving that flaky texture.

Troubleshooting Tips

Here are some common issues you might encounter when using gluten-free phyllo dough, along with solutions:

  • Cracking Dough: If the dough cracks, it may be too dry. Make sure to keep it covered and use oil generously.
  • Sticking to Surfaces: Use parchment paper to prevent the dough from sticking to your work surface.
  • Uneven Cooking: Rotate your baking sheet halfway through cooking to ensure even browning.
